We are making a lot of VI's that are reentrant and point by point to our simulation models. The challenge is to make a unit test with NI's UT framework without using a wrapper VI.
Test Vectors are the answer. You can use these to test VIs like this, I had to do this with some FPGA VIs.
The only problem is with reset behaviour, although test vectors repeatedly call your VI each call is a new call so if you use this as an internal reset it may cause some problems.
